## 2.8.1 — Key rotation

Rotated the artifact signing key for the Fieldloom CSV import wizard. Support team: customers on 2.7.x may see a "publisher changed" warning the first time they update — this is expected and safe. Advise them to accept the new signature and retry the import; no data is affected. Older installers signed with the retired key remain valid until month-end. Any wizard build verified after today should check against the new key, shown below.

rollout seal: bky19_eMLCfa2rZ3EgiNqssvu

Ticket: TilePorter prefetcher config drift

The staging prefetcher for the Marvale region is pulling tiles at zoom levels that production stopped using two releases ago. Someone edited staging by hand and it was never reconciled. Please reset staging to match the deployed baseline before the next cache warm. The expected production values are listed below.

service settings:
ULAIX_LOG_LEVEL=info
ULAIX_METRICS_HOST=metrics.ulaix.nelvroworks.internal
ULAIX_POOL_SIZE=16

- [ ] Ceremony step 4 (release manager): rotate the signing key for Fareloom, the shipping-fee rules engine. Confirm the active ruleset bundle is signed with the new key and the prior key is revoked in the Dunmarsh registry. Verify the staging tariff evaluation still matches golden outputs before promoting. If the rules vault must be re-opened during rotation, the required recovery passphrase is printed on the line below.

unlock words, bawef-kahap: sorax-sorir-quenys-aldok